Nice little quesadilla maker
Very happy with this item. It is smaller than I expected so you have to get the smaller sized tortillas. Product works just like it claims and the quesadillas have been great. Only negative is that it is a little difficult to clean. You have to wait until it cools before cleaning and getting dried cheese out of the crevices can be challenging.
Works
First one came, both lights came on. Unit stayed cold.
Did a return, the new one came next day, works fine.
It gets hot and heats up quickly.
I'm not a fan on the latch, worry about breaking it, same for the hinges. There's less space in the pockets than you would think. The grease catch is about useless if you even remotely over fill the quesadilla.
That said, it's $25 and the quesadillas tasted great.
Worth it imo. If you can shop around and actually inspect the unit, maybe go with a different model. They all look the same on here, can't imagine they're really any better quality.
